Transaction 34a2d8aa94fb685084f1ffdf4b0d698a5c382c4bf7d8e7e6c3674614511d0be1
1 Input
2 Outputs
- 34a2d8aa94fb685084f1ffdf4b0d698a5c382c4bf7d8e7e6c3674614511d0be1:0
- 34a2d8aa94fb685084f1ffdf4b0d698a5c382c4bf7d8e7e6c3674614511d0be1:1
value 996350
address 16KgkFZu2Bf5aVjB4xet5kbuDV3qWF9ET3
value 401350160
address 15XW7sD5ALw76bbqvjSfKdrhHDUZKKx5LE